Lakers react to LeBron James’ ‘The Decision 2.0’ – ‘You guys are idiots’
NeutralSports
LeBron James recently stirred up excitement among NBA fans with hints of a significant announcement, only to reveal it was a commercial for Hennessy, reminiscent of his 2010 'Decision' special. This led to mixed reactions on social media, with fans expressing both relief and frustration. The incident highlights the ongoing fascination with LeBron's decisions and the impact of his brand, even when the news turns out to be less than anticipated.

LeBron James likely to miss all of Lakers’ preseason with glute injury
NegativeSports
LeBron James is likely to miss the entire preseason due to a glute injury, as reported by ESPN's Shams Charania. This injury has kept him out since the start of training camp, with coach JJ Redick noting it involves nerve irritation. This is concerning for Lakers fans as James is a key player, and his absence could impact the team's performance heading into the season.
